Canadian vintage art glass maker Chalet Artistic Glass, originally 'Les Industries de Verre et Miroirs Limited' in 1958, became 'Murano Glass Incorporated' in 1960, then 'Chalet Artistic Glass Ltd' in 1962. Based in Quebec, moved to Cornwall, ceased in 1975 after bankruptcy. Chalet Glass is known for their production pieces.

Lorraine Glass Industries Ltd., known for a vast array of vases, and other artistic glassware. Lorraine Glass was founded on Dec 14, 1962, in Montreal. It ceased operations on May 25, 1978, leaving a notable legacy among collectors. Its diverse products continue to be celebrated.

Elio Danilo Art Glass (EDAG) operated out of Montreal QC, Canada - Circa 60's & 70's. EDAG produced high quality cristallo art glass with a wide variety of unique forms. EDAG is known for dramatic, elegant and technically challenging blown, stretched or sculpted art glass.

Mosaic Glass, based in Cornwall, Ontario, Canada, had a brief but remarkable existence of just one year. This has made it among the rarest pieces of Canadian vintage art glass. Renowned for its bold shapes, vibrant colors, and unique 'aquatic' designs, it's highly prized by collectors.
